Will these pipes fit?
I have opportunity for some screaming eagle exhaust off a 96 Sporty. They have a cross over at the bottom of the pipes just before the mufflers. I believe that typically exhaust systems are interchangeable between 88 through 2003. Just wondering if anyone has thoughts on this? Is this typical of exhaust pipes that do not have the "high" crossover to have something lower?
I have a 2002 XLH. I'm looking for some pipes to eliminate the crossover tube that is near the cylinders. These have a crossover down low before the muffler, which I want to change out to the HD larger slant or bologna cut mufflers. Anybody familiar with this?

Quote:
Originally Posted by gearhead1972
I thought the low crossover was a product of 04+
|
It is. There is no crossover port on pre-04 Sportster mufflers.
The mufflers this guy is trying to sell are either not Sportster mufflers, or they are for 04 and up models.
